Output ef18129dcf46f3ac293b9254c809c4e4fc9d44c7c94f866d17c27fb6710fbc46:0

value
3909678808
script pubkey
OP_0 OP_PUSHBYTES_20 397c78b690f577dd7164b32a6f3bda98a4e3857b
address
tb1q89783d5s74ma6utykv4x7w76nzjw8ptm4l4kwq
transaction
ef18129dcf46f3ac293b9254c809c4e4fc9d44c7c94f866d17c27fb6710fbc46
confirmations
223148
spent
true